Gilles Peskinee3d8cf12019-10-02 19:02:13 +02004 * \brief This file contains definitions and functions for the
5 * CTR_DRBG pseudorandom generator.
Rose Zadikc9474eb2018-03-27 10:58:22 +01006 *
Rose Zadikf25eb6e2018-04-16 14:51:52 +01007 * CTR_DRBG is a standardized way of building a PRNG from a block-cipher
8 * in counter mode operation, as defined in <em>NIST SP 800-90A:
9 * Recommendation for Random Number Generation Using Deterministic Random
10 * Bit Generators</em>.
Rose Zadik2f8163d2018-01-25 21:55:14 +000011 *
Nir Sonnenscheineb73f7a2018-07-30 17:46:49 +030012 * The Mbed TLS implementation of CTR_DRBG uses AES-256 (default) or AES-128
Gilles Peskinedd5b67b2019-10-03 14:20:46 +020013 * (if \c MBEDTLS_CTR_DRBG_USE_128_BIT_KEY is enabled at compile time)
Gilles Peskinecc748722019-10-03 14:22:04 +020014 * as the underlying block cipher, with a derivation function.
15 * The initial seeding grabs #MBEDTLS_CTR_DRBG_ENTROPY_LEN bytes of entropy.
16 * See the documentation of mbedtls_ctr_drbg_seed() for more details.
17 *
18 * Based on NIST SP 800-90A §10.2.1 table 3 and NIST SP 800-57 part 1 table 2,
19 * here are the security strengths achieved in typical configuration:
Gilles Peskine1eb7ba72019-09-24 14:48:53 +020020 * - 256 bits under the default configuration of the library, with AES-256
Gilles Peskinedd5b67b2019-10-03 14:20:46 +020021 * and with #MBEDTLS_CTR_DRBG_ENTROPY_LEN set to 48 or more.
Gilles Peskine1eb7ba72019-09-24 14:48:53 +020022 * - 256 bits if AES-256 is used, #MBEDTLS_CTR_DRBG_ENTROPY_LEN is set
Gilles Peskine3354f752019-09-25 20:22:24 +020023 * to 32 or more, and the DRBG is initialized with an explicit
Gilles Peskine4284bec2019-09-26 14:54:42 +020024 * nonce in the \c custom parameter to mbedtls_ctr_drbg_seed().
Gilles Peskine1eb7ba72019-09-24 14:48:53 +020025 * - 128 bits if AES-256 is used but #MBEDTLS_CTR_DRBG_ENTROPY_LEN is
26 * between 24 and 47 and the DRBG is not initialized with an explicit
27 * nonce (see mbedtls_ctr_drbg_seed()).
Gilles Peskinedd5b67b2019-10-03 14:20:46 +020028 * - 128 bits if AES-128 is used (\c MBEDTLS_CTR_DRBG_USE_128_BIT_KEY enabled)
Gilles Peskine1eb7ba72019-09-24 14:48:53 +020029 * and #MBEDTLS_CTR_DRBG_ENTROPY_LEN is set to 24 or more (which is
30 * always the case unless it is explicitly set to a different value
Gilles Peskinedd5b67b2019-10-03 14:20:46 +020031 * in config.h).
Gilles Peskine8cec70a2019-10-02 18:23:38 +020032 *
33 * Note that the value of #MBEDTLS_CTR_DRBG_ENTROPY_LEN defaults to:
Gilles Peskinedd5b67b2019-10-03 14:20:46 +020034 * - \c 48 if the module \c MBEDTLS_SHA512_C is enabled and the symbol
35 * \c MBEDTLS_ENTROPY_FORCE_SHA256 is disabled at compile time.
Gilles Peskine8cec70a2019-10-02 18:23:38 +020036 * This is the default configuration of the library.
Gilles Peskinedd5b67b2019-10-03 14:20:46 +020037 * - \c 32 if the module \c MBEDTLS_SHA512_C is disabled at compile time.
38 * - \c 32 if \c MBEDTLS_ENTROPY_FORCE_SHA256 is enabled at compile time.

236/**
Rose Zadik2f8163d2018-01-25 21:55:14 +0000237 * \brief This function seeds and sets up the CTR_DRBG
238 * entropy source for future reseeds.
Paul Bakker9af723c2014-05-01 13:03:14 +0200239 *
Gilles Peskine1eb7ba72019-09-24 14:48:53 +0200240 * A typical choice for the \p f_entropy and \p p_entropy parameters is
241 * to use the entropy module:
242 * - \p f_entropy is mbedtls_entropy_func();
243 * - \p p_entropy is an instance of ::mbedtls_entropy_context initialized
244 * with mbedtls_entropy_init() (which registers the platform's default
245 * entropy sources).
246 *
Gilles Peskine912ffe42019-10-04 12:15:55 +0200247 * The entropy length is #MBEDTLS_CTR_DRBG_ENTROPY_LEN by default.
248 * You can override it by calling mbedtls_ctr_drbg_set_entropy_len().
Gilles Peskine0bf49eb2019-09-30 15:01:02 +0200249 *
Gilles Peskine9fb45182019-10-01 18:39:45 +0200250 * You can provide a personalization string in addition to the
Gilles Peskine1eb7ba72019-09-24 14:48:53 +0200251 * entropy source, to make this instantiation as unique as possible.
252 *
253 * \note The _seed_material_ value passed to the derivation
254 * function in the CTR_DRBG Instantiate Process
255 * described in NIST SP 800-90A §10.2.1.3.2
256 * is the concatenation of the string obtained from
257 * calling \p f_entropy and the \p custom string.
258 * The origin of the nonce depends on the value of
259 * the entropy length relative to the security strength.
Gilles Peskine1eb7ba72019-09-24 14:48:53 +0200260 * - If the entropy length is at least 1.5 times the
261 * security strength then the nonce is taken from the
262 * string obtained with \p f_entropy.
263 * - If the entropy length is less than the security
264 * strength, then the nonce is taken from \p custom.
265 * In this case, for compliance with SP 800-90A,
266 * you must pass a unique value of \p custom at
267 * each invocation. See SP 800-90A §8.6.7 for more
268 * details.

336/**
Rose Zadik2f8163d2018-01-25 21:55:14 +0000337 * \brief This function sets the amount of entropy grabbed on each
Gilles Peskine912ffe42019-10-04 12:15:55 +0200338 * seed or reseed.
Gilles Peskine0bf49eb2019-09-30 15:01:02 +0200339 *
340 * The default value is #MBEDTLS_CTR_DRBG_ENTROPY_LEN.
Paul Bakker0e04d0e2011-11-27 14:46:59 +0000341 *
Gilles Peskinecc748722019-10-03 14:22:04 +0200342 * \note The security strength of CTR_DRBG is bounded by the
343 * entropy length. Thus:
344 * - When using AES-256
345 * (\c MBEDTLS_CTR_DRBG_USE_128_BIT_KEY is disabled,
346 * which is the default),
347 * \p len must be at least 32 (in bytes)
348 * to achieve a 256-bit strength.
349 * - When using AES-128
350 * (\c MBEDTLS_CTR_DRBG_USE_128_BIT_KEY is enabled)
351 * \p len must be at least 16 (in bytes)
352 * to achieve a 128-bit strength.
Gilles Peskine1eb7ba72019-09-24 14:48:53 +0200353 *
Rose Zadik2f8163d2018-01-25 21:55:14 +0000354 * \param ctx The CTR_DRBG context.
Gilles Peskine6b2c50c2019-09-24 14:40:40 +0200355 * \param len The amount of entropy to grab, in bytes.
Gilles Peskine80b3f4b2019-09-24 14:48:30 +0200356 * This must be at most #MBEDTLS_CTR_DRBG_MAX_SEED_INPUT.
